More than 1.2 million kilometers of cables distributed across the oceans lead 99% of information on Earth. See how this huge fiber optic network operates

Do you know how your friend’s message gets to WhatsApp on your smartphone from across the world? Although the last stage of the process is through the air – from base radio stations to your cellphone – most of the course, especially if it’s transnational, is made via submarine cables. See how this amazing network crosses oceans to guarantee that all information flows quickly and safely.
